Iwao Okamoto is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Iwao Okamoto has authored 149 papers receiving a total of 3.2k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 64 papers in Organic Chemistry, 35 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and 32 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Iwao Okamoto’s work include Magnetic properties of thin films (33 papers), Magnetic Properties and Applications (22 papers) and Chemical Synthesis and Analysis (18 papers). Iwao Okamoto is often cited by papers focused on Magnetic properties of thin films (33 papers), Magnetic Properties and Applications (22 papers) and Chemical Synthesis and Analysis (18 papers). Iwao Okamoto collaborates with scholars based in Japan, United States and Hong Kong. Iwao Okamoto's co-authors include Keizo Kohno, Masashi Kurimoto, Masao Ikeda, Osamu Tamura, Kanso Iwaki, Nobuyoshi Morita, E.N. Abarra, M Kurimoto, M Usui and Mitsumi Ikeda and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Applied Physics Letters and The Journal of Immunology.
